Mobile Productivity Apps vs Google Workspace: Advantages in Data Privacy
In my consulting work, I have seen data-privacy concerns derail collaborations when teams rely on cloud-only suites. The encrypted drive protects every byte with 256-bit keys, both during transmission and while stored. By contrast, Google Workspace primarily secures data in transit and offers optional at-rest encryption, leaving API endpoints more exposed to third-party audits.
Another advantage is offline capability. The mobile apps I recommend allow full operation without an internet connection, which is crucial for field trials in remote areas. Google Workspace’s free tier does not support offline editing of documents, meaning teams must either purchase premium plans or accept data gaps during connectivity outages.
OAuth 2.0 implementation across the mobile stack gives granular permission scopes. Users can grant read-only access to a specific folder or allow the AI search to read only metadata, reducing the risk of over-privileged tokens. Google Workspace typically uses a single OAuth credential that grants broad access across services, increasing the attack surface.
Finally, the AI search app refreshes its language model on the device, pulling the latest datasets without manual export-import steps. Google Forms, for example, often requires a manual data export that can delay updates by days. This real-time refresh ensures that teams work with the most current information, reinforcing both privacy and relevance.

Frequently Asked Questions
Q: Which mobile app provides the strongest data encryption?
A: Proton Drive uses 256-bit end-to-end encryption, protecting data both in transit and at rest, which makes it the most secure option among the five apps.
Q: Can these apps work without an internet connection?
A: Yes, the suite is designed for full offline operation, allowing field teams to capture data, edit notes and manage tasks without needing constant connectivity.
Q: How does the automated time-tracking app improve reporting accuracy?
A: Tempo logs work based on background activity, eliminating the need for manual start-stop actions and reducing human error in hour reporting.
